Il Capo Market
5/5(1 review)
Shop for local wine and Sicilian delicacies, and enjoy the bright colors and delicious smells of this lively marketplace.

Ballaro Market
4.5/5(59 reviews)
Buy freshly caught fish, eat Sicilian specialties and search for vintage clothes at a market that has been serving Palermo's residents for centuries.
